Isaac Grunewald's Still Life With Flowers in a Jar is a masterpiece of modern art that has captivated art lovers since its creation in 1925. This painting is a perfect example of Grunewald's artistic style, characterized by its use of color bright colors and his technique of loose and expressive brushstrokes.

The composition of this work is impressive, with a glass jar filled with flowers in the center of the image. The flowers are of different colors and sizes, which creates an interesting and attractive visual effect. Also, the light coming through the window illuminates the flowers and casts shadows on the table, adding depth and dimension to the painting.

Color is another outstanding aspect of this work. Grunewald used a palette of vibrant, saturated colors that give the painting a sense of vitality and energy. Red, yellow and green tones blend harmoniously and create a cheerful and optimistic atmosphere.
